YCookies

Self-hosted, enterprise-grade cookie consent management (CMP) β€” your own Cookiebot/Borlabs alternative, running on your infrastructure, under your control.

License: Elastic 2.0 PHP 8.2 Laravel 12 Docker

YCookies serves a consent banner on your customers' websites, blocks tracking scripts before consent is given, records legally-sound proof of consent, and speaks the industry's standard signals β€” Google Consent Mode v2, GTM dataLayer events, and IAB TCF v2.2. A built-in scanner audits any website for trackers, and Stripe-powered billing turns the whole thing into a multi-tenant SaaS you can run for your own clients.

  • πŸ›‘οΈ Compliance β€” Consent Mode v2 (basic + advanced), geo rules, TCF v2.2, per-tenant consent retention, hashed-IP consent logs
  • 🎨 Premium UI/UX β€” live banner preview, 250+ design controls, 4 layouts, full translation support
  • ⚑ Enterprise scale β€” Redis-backed config delivery, minute-bucketed traffic metrics, built for multi-thousand-domain fleets
  • πŸ”’ Security β€” Filament Shield roles + 2FA, CSP with nonces, audit logs, rate limiting, HMAC-authenticated internal APIs
  • πŸ” Revenue scanner β€” 300+ service templates, deep scans with headless Chromium, GDPR compliance verdicts
  • πŸ’³ SaaS billing β€” Stripe subscriptions (Pro/Agency/Enterprise), per-plan domain & scan limits, onboarding wizard

Architecture

YCookies runs as three cooperating planes:

flowchart LR
    subgraph Control["Control plane β€” Laravel 12 + Filament"]
        A[Admin panel] --> C[Compiler / Publisher]
        C --> R[(MySQL + Redis)]
    end
    subgraph Data["Data plane β€” Node/Fastify proxy"]
        P[Consent reverse proxy]
    end
    subgraph Browser["Browser runtime"]
        M[manager.js banner + blocker]
    end
    R -- "signed config push" --> P
    P -- "injects runtime, blocks scripts" --> M
    M -- "consent + RUM beacons" --> A
    V((Visitors)) --> P
Loading
  1. Control plane (ypsilondev/ycookies) β€” the Filament admin panel where tenants configure domains, cookie groups, services, blockers, and banner design. Config is compiled into signed runtime revisions.
  2. Data plane (ypsilondev/ycookies-proxy) β€” a reverse proxy in front of each customer site: injects the consent runtime into HTML, blocks third-party scripts server-side before consent, streams everything else untouched.
  3. Browser runtime β€” manager.js, injected into pages: renders the banner, enforces consent, fires Consent Mode v2 / GTM / TCF signals, and reports consent + telemetry back.

Requirements

  • Docker Engine 20.10+ with Compose v2 β€” that's it for the containerized install (amd64; arm64 images ship with multi-arch releases)
  • Or, for bare-metal: PHP 8.2+, Node 22+, MySQL 8, Redis 7, Composer 2, and a process manager
  • A TLS terminator in front (Caddy, Traefik, nginx, or a cloud load balancer) β€” the stack itself speaks plain HTTP

🐳 Quick Start with Docker

Pre-built images on Docker Hub: ypsilondev/ycookies (control plane), ypsilondev/ycookies-scanner (scan worker with Chromium), ypsilondev/ycookies-proxy (consent reverse proxy).

git clone https://github.com/omarijbara/YCookies.git && cd YCookies/deploy
cp .env.example .env
# Fill in the 5 required values (see the Environment Reference below)
docker compose up -d

# Seed the first admin user, then log in and CHANGE THE PASSWORD:
docker compose exec app php artisan db:seed --class=AdminUserSeeder

Admin panel: http://<host>:8080 Β· Consent proxy: http://<host>:8081. Route your admin domain to the app port and your customer domains to the proxy port through your TLS terminator. Full stack definition: deploy/docker-compose.yml. Prefer a managed setup? Use the Coolify installer.

Maintainers: publish the images from any Docker host β€” no CI required: docker login, then ./scripts/publish-images.sh v1.0.0 (multi-arch; PLATFORMS=linux/amd64 for a faster amd64-only build). A GitHub Actions workflow (docker-publish.yml) exists as an alternative.


βš™οΈ Environment Reference

Configuration is environment-driven. The tables below cover every variable that matters for running YCookies; anything not listed follows stock Laravel 12 defaults (see .env.example). Template files: deploy/.env.example (Docker stack) Β· .env.production.example (Coolify/bare-metal).

Misconfiguration fails loudly: the Docker stack refuses to start with a named error when a required variable is missing, and the container entrypoint re-validates before boot.

Required (all deployments)

Variable Description Generate with
APP_URL Public URL of the admin panel (behind TLS), e.g. https://cookies.example.com β€”
APP_KEY Laravel encryption key β€” encrypts sessions, cookies, and stored secrets echo "base64:$(openssl rand -base64 32)"
DB_PASSWORD MySQL application-user password openssl rand -hex 16
DB_ROOT_PASSWORD MySQL root password β€” must differ from DB_PASSWORD (Docker stack only) openssl rand -hex 16
PROXY_SHARED_SECRET HMAC secret authenticating every Node proxy ↔ Laravel request openssl rand -hex 32

Application core

Variable Default Description
APP_NAME Laravel Application name (used in mail, cache prefixes)
APP_ENV production production / local / testing β€” gates debug routes and fail-open dev behavior
APP_DEBUG false Never true in production
APP_LOCALE / APP_FALLBACK_LOCALE en Default admin/banner language
ADMIN_HOST β€” Hostname of the admin panel (used by the Coolify stack for routing)
DB_CONNECTION / DB_HOST / DB_PORT / DB_DATABASE / DB_USERNAME mysql / mysql / 3306 / ycookies / ycookies MySQL connection (service name mysql inside the Docker stack)
REDIS_HOST / REDIS_PORT / REDIS_PASSWORD redis / 6379 / null Redis connection
REDIS_CLIENT phpredis phpredis (bundled in the image) or predis
REDIS_PREFIX (empty in Docker stack) Global key prefix. Keys shared with the Node proxy always bypass it via dedicated connections
CACHE_STORE redis (Docker) / database Laravel cache backend
SESSION_DRIVER database Session backend
QUEUE_CONNECTION database Queue backend β€” workers consume default, health, observability, scanner queues
LOG_CHANNEL / LOG_LEVEL stderr (Docker) / info stderr makes logs visible via docker logs

Proxy ↔ Laravel security

Variable Default Description
PROXY_SHARED_SECRET β€” (required) HMAC-SHA256 secret for config fetches, metrics ingest, and error reporting between the two planes
PROXY_SHARED_SECRET_PREV β€” Previous secret, accepted during rotation grace windows
PROXY_PUBLIC_IP β€” Public IP of the proxy, shown to tenants for DNS setup

Node proxy service (the proxy container)

Variable Default Description
LARAVEL_URL β€” (required) Internal URL of the control plane, e.g. http://app:80
PROXY_SHARED_SECRET β€” (required) Must match the Laravel value
NODE_ENV production Node environment
PROXY_PORT 80 Listen port inside the container
LARAVEL_API_HOST β€” Admin hostname used for config pre-warming (optional)
REDIS_URL β€” e.g. redis://redis:6379 β€” enables the shared config push-cache
CONFIG_CACHE_TTL 300 Seconds a domain config stays fresh in RAM
CONFIG_MAX_STALE (tuned) How long stale config may be served during control-plane outages
CONFIG_SNAPSHOT_DIR /data/config-cache Disk snapshot tier for cold-start resilience
CACHE_ENABLED / METRICS_ENABLED true Toggle the HTML edge cache / metrics reporting
METRICS_FLUSH_MS / METRICS_BATCH_SIZE / METRICS_QUEUE_MAX (tuned) Edge-metrics batching knobs
POOL_CONNECTIONS_PER_ORIGIN / POOL_MAX_ENTRIES / POOL_IDLE_TIMEOUT_MS / POOL_KEEP_ALIVE_MS / POOL_KEEP_ALIVE_MAX_MS (tuned) Upstream connection-pool tuning
UPSTREAM_REQUEST_TIMEOUT_MS (tuned) Origin fetch timeout
LOG_LEVEL info Fastify/pino log level
SENTRY_NODE_DSN β€” Error tracking for the proxy (optional)

Scanner

Variable Default Description
SCANNER_SCHEDULED_DEEP_SCAN_ENABLED false Enable headless-Chromium deep scans on scheduled runs
SCANNER_SCHEDULED_SET_CHUNK_SIZE 10 Pages fetched per scheduled-scan chunk
SCANNER_SCHEDULED_INTER_REQUEST_DELAY_MS 250 Politeness delay between page fetches
SCANNER_TARGET_SET_COUNT / SCANNER_MIN_SET_SIZE / SCANNER_MAX_SET_SIZE 100 / 15 / 50 Page-set rotation across scan cycles
CHROME_PATH (set in scanner image) Chromium binary for Browsershot/Puppeteer

Runtime manifests (signed config artifacts)

Variable Default Description
RUNTIME_SIGNING_KEY β€” Ed25519 seed (32 bytes, openssl rand -hex 32). Without it, each container signs with an ephemeral key β€” fine for dev, signatures break across restarts in production
RUNTIME_COMPILE_DEBOUNCE 5 Seconds to coalesce rapid config changes into one compile
RUNTIME_MAX_REVISIONS 20 Revisions kept per domain for rollback
RUNTIME_COMPILE_QUEUE default Queue for compile jobs
MANIFEST_DIFF_MODE β€” shadow compares manifest vs legacy config output for safe migration

Billing (Stripe / Cashier) β€” optional

Variable Description
STRIPE_KEY / STRIPE_SECRET Stripe API keypair
STRIPE_WEBHOOK_SECRET Webhook signing secret (invoice.payment_failed and subscription events drive plan enforcement)
STRIPE_PRICE_PRO_MONTHLY / STRIPE_PRICE_AGENCY_MONTHLY / STRIPE_PRICE_ENTERPRISE Price IDs mapped to plan limits in config/pricing.php
CASHIER_CURRENCY Billing currency (default usd)

Without Stripe configured, no subscriptions exist and every tenant falls back to the free tier (1 domain, 5 scans/month by default). For an unbilled private install, raise the free limits in config/pricing.php.

Observability & error tracking β€” optional

Variable Description
SENTRY_LARAVEL_DSN / SENTRY_NODE_DSN Sentry-compatible DSNs (works with self-hosted GlitchTip)
SENTRY_TRACES_SAMPLE_RATE Performance-trace sampling (default 0.1)
GLITCHTIP_URL / GLITCHTIP_PUBLIC_URL / GLITCHTIP_API_TOKEN / GLITCHTIP_ORG_SLUG Self-hosted GlitchTip integration for issue sync in the admin panel

Integrations β€” optional

Variable Description
COOLIFY_INSTANCE_URL / COOLIFY_API_TOKEN / COOLIFY_APP_UUID / COOLIFY_PROXY_APP_UUID Coolify API integration: automatic domain routing sync on the proxy app. Only for Coolify deployments
SSH_HOST Host for the optional SSH server-maintenance features
OPENROUTER_API_KEY / OPENROUTER_MODEL AI features (health-check diagnosis, daily digests). Usually configured in the admin panel (Settings β†’ AI), which stores the key encrypted β€” env acts as a fallback
MAIL_* Standard Laravel mail settings. SMTP is usually configured at runtime in the admin panel (Settings β†’ SMTP) and overrides env
BACKUP_ARCHIVE_PASSWORD / BACKUP_NOTIFICATION_EMAIL spatie/laravel-backup encryption + notifications

Consent Mode v2 Setup Guide

YCookies integrates seamlessly with Google Consent Mode v2 via an advanced dual-layer data logic architecture.

1. Configure the Mapping (Filament UI)

Map user-friendly cookie groups (e.g., Marketing) directly to Google backend signals (e.g., ad_storage, ad_user_data) inside the Filament domain panel.

The integration supports both basic and advanced modes.

Filament UI Configuration

2. GTM Triggers & Network Proof

Our system fires a unified event to the dataLayer alongside native gtag('consent', 'update') commands.

  • Use the Custom Event trigger ycookies_consent_update for a single unified signal
  • Per-consent triggers fire as ycookies-opt-in-{group} and ycookies-opt-in-{service} (Borlabs 3.0-compatible schema)
  • Read standard signals via consent.ad_storage or raw groups via ycookies.groups.marketing

See the full GTM Integration Guide for variable and trigger configurations.

Testing & Quality

The repository ships four test suites β€” all green:

Suite Command Covers
PHP (PHPUnit) php artisan test Feature + unit tests: consent APIs, tenancy, scanner, GDPR erasure, authorization
Static analysis vendor/bin/phpstan analyse Larastan level 5
JS unit (Vitest) npm run test:unit Consent engine, dataLayer contract, cookie persistence
Proxy regression gate cd services/proxy && npm test 480+ locked assertions: blocking parity, CSP nonces, trust boundaries, caching

E2E (Playwright) and browser (Dusk) suites exist for staging/production smoke testing β€” see TEST_PLAN.md.

License

YCookies is source-available under the Elastic License 2.0: free to use, modify, and self-host β€” including commercially β€” but you may not offer YCookies itself to third parties as a hosted/managed service or circumvent its license/plan-limit functionality.
